China NEV retail falls to 674,000 in Apr, penetration reaches record 43.7%
The NEV segment fared better than the overall automotive market, while PHEVs outperformed BEVs.

Tesla’s Apr sales in China halve from Mar to 31,421 units
In the January-April period, Tesla sold 163,841 units in China, down 7.64 percent year-on-year.

Avatr 07 from Changan, Huawei and CATL revealed in China
Avatr 07 is the first EREV crossover from the joint project between Changan, Huawei and CATL. It will enter the market in Q3 2024.

Avatr teases new model Avatr 07, pivots to EREVs to boost sales
The Avatr 07 will be Avatr's third model after the Avatr 11 SUV, Avatr 12 sedan and will be its first model that will be offered in both BEV and EREV variants.

Chery’s Exeed brand launches Sterra ET SUV, targeting both BEV and EREV markets
The Sterra ET SUV is the second model in Exeed's Sterra lineup after the Sterra ES sedan, with a starting price of RMB 189,800 ($26,280).

US poised to unveil tariffs on Chinese EVs next week, report says
The US government is set to impose new, targeted tariffs on some key sectors, including Chinese EVs, batteries and solar equipment, according to Bloomberg.
